Words for Dance and Performance Arts in Turkish


General Terms


Dance and performance arts are vibrant expressions of culture and emotion, beautifully encapsulated in the Turkish language through a variety of evocative words and phrases. Whether you’re a dance enthusiast or a language learner looking to expand your vocabulary, understanding these terms can enhance your appreciation of the art form and improve your communication skills in Turkish. This article will explore essential Turkish vocabulary related to dance and performance arts, complete with contextual sentences to aid your learning.

Dans – This is the Turkish word for “dance.” It can refer to any form of dance and is a key term for anyone discussing performance arts.

Sanat – Meaning “art,” this word is often used in discussions about the creative world, including dance and performance arts.

Performans – Directly translating to “performance,” this term is crucial for discussing anything related to performance arts.

O gece sahnede muhteşem bir performans sergiledi.

Types of Dances

Bale – Ballet. This term refers to the classical dance form characterized by grace and precision of movement.

Halk dansları – Folk dances. These are dances that are traditional to a particular culture or region.

Zeybek – A traditional Turkish dance specific to the Aegean region, characterized by sharp and slow movements.

Annemle birlikte bu akşam Türk halk dansları gösterisine gidiyoruz.

Dance Movements

Adım – Step. This is a basic movement in dance where a foot moves to a new position.

Dönüş – Turn or spin. A fundamental movement in many dances where the dancer rotates his or her body.

Atlama – Jump. This involves the dancer going airborne.

Balerin sahnede zarif bir dönüş yaptı.

Performance Venues

Tiyatro – Theater. This is where most dance performances take place.

Sahne – Stage. The specific area in the theater where performances are held.

Seyirci – Audience. The group of people who watch the performance.

Tiyatroda üçüncü sıradan sahneyi çok iyi görebiliyordum.

Performing Arts Professionals

Oyuncu – Actor/Actress. Someone who performs in a theater play.

Balerin – Ballerina. A female dancer specialized in ballet.

Dansçı – Dancer. This refers to anyone who dances, regardless of the style.

Ünlü bir balerin ile tanışma fırsatı buldum.

Dancewear and Accessories

Bale ayakkabısı – Ballet shoes. Specialized footwear for ballet dancers.

Mayo – Leotard. A tight-fitting garment often worn by dancers.

Tutu – A skirt worn by ballerinas, usually made of tulle.

Dans dersinden önce yeni bale ayakkabılarımı aldım.

Expressions Related to Dance

Adımını yitirmek – To lose one’s step. This phrase is used when a dancer misses a step or loses rhythm.

Ritim tutmak – To keep rhythm. It’s essential for dancers to stay in time with the music.

Alkışlamak – To applaud. This is what the audience does after a performance to show appreciation.

Orkestra mükemmel bir şekilde ritim tuttu.
